Qualifications
B.E/B. Tech Electrical
Substation & Sectioning Design (TSS, SP, SSP)
Prepare Single Line Diagrams (SLD) for TSS, SP, and SSP.
Design transformer, circuit breaker, isolator, surge arrester & switchgear arrangements.
Prepare equipment layout plans, control room layouts, and panel arrangements.
Develop sectioning/parallel arrangements, neutral sections, and isolator positioning.
Prepare cable routing, cable schedules, and interlocking diagrams.
Produce earthing layouts and bonding schematics for TSS/SP/SSP.
Power System Studies
Perform traction load flow studies for 25 kV conventional and AT systems.
Carry out short circuit calculations for both utility-side and 25 kV side.
Conduct protection coordination & relay grading (OC/EF/REF/differential/distance).
Size traction transformers based on peak load, diversity factor, and regeneration.
Perform voltage regulation & drop analysis up to the pantograph.
Conduct AT system studies, feeder balancing & current distribution analysis.
Perform earthing & bonding studies (IEEE 80 / EN 50522): touch/step voltage, GPR, rail potential.
Carry out insulation coordination studies (BIL, impulse withstand, surge duties).
Perform harmonic & power quality studies including THD and flicker analysis.
Execute busbar sizing, switchgear rating checks and thermal withstand analysis.
Conduct LV/HT cable sizing, ampacity, and thermal derating analysis
